NYPD Officer Shot in Bronx as Police Take One Person Into Custody

Police say an investigation is underway with a public advisory to avoid the East Gun Hill Road and Paulding Avenue intersection.

Overview

  • The shooting was reported around 10:20–10:30 p.m. Thursday near Paulding Avenue and East Gun Hill Road in the Williamsbridge section of the Bronx.
  • Sources said the officer was struck in the head during the incident.
  • The officer was taken to Jacobi Hospital, and sources described the condition as critical.
  • The NYPD posted on X advising the public to stay clear of the area during the investigation.
  • Officials have not released the officer’s identity or a detailed account of the circumstances, and no motive has been disclosed.
